Clearing the cache on an Android device is a simple process and can be done in a few steps: Go to the Settings app on your Android device. Scroll down and select “Apps” or “Applications.”. Find the app for which you want to clear the cache and tap on it. Select “Storage” and then tap on “Clear cache.”.

First, switch to the All Time option at the top and make sure you’ve checked the Cached images and files option below ...Find the misbehaving app and tap it. Select "Storage & Cache" or just "Storage" from the App Info page. There are two options here---"Clear Data" and "Clear Cache." We want the latter. The cache will immediately be cleared, and you'll see the amount of cache listed on the page go down to zero. Clearing Twitter’s Android cache is similar to any other app. Depending on the device you are using, the options may differ, but generally, the steps will ...Open the Settings app on your device. Scroll down and tap on “ Apps & notifications ” or “ Apps “. Select the app you want to clear the cache for. If you want to clear the cache for all apps, skip this step. Tap on “ Storage & cache ” or “ Storage “. Tap on “ Clear cache ” and confirm the action if prompted. What happens after you clear cache on Android devices? When you clear the cache on an Android device, the device will rebuild the cache the next time you use an app or visit a website. Does clearing the Android cache delete your data? The cache is where temporary files are stored. It has nothing to do with your data. For example, if you clear the cache for Facebook, it won't delete your account or any of your posts, comments ... Delete the Cache for a Specific App. Command: pm clear --cache-only <package-name> Normally, the pm clear command resets the app data and cache both. However, by adding a condition to it, you should be able to clear the cache of a specific app package. This method works on Android 13 and older devices.
